Kinder Morgan (KMI) Q2 2026 earnings summary
Event summary combining transcript, slides, and related documents.
Q2 2026 earnings summary
24 Jul, 2026Executive summary
Achieved record Q2 2026 results with net income of $867 million, up 21% year-over-year, and adjusted EBITDA of $2.20 billion, up 12%, exceeding prior year and budget expectations.
Adjusted EPS rose 32% to $0.37, and EPS increased 22% to $0.39 year-over-year.
All business segments contributed positively to growth, reflecting strong execution and favorable market conditions.
Declared a quarterly dividend of $0.2975 per share, a 2% increase over the prior year.
Completed the $500 million Monument Pipeline acquisition, expanding natural gas infrastructure.
Financial highlights
Q2 2026 revenue was $4.48 billion, up 11% year-over-year, with net income of $867 million and adjusted net income of $821 million.
Adjusted EBITDA for Q2 was $2.20 billion, up 12% year-over-year; year-to-date EBITDA grew 15%.
Adjusted EPS reached $0.37, a 32% increase from last year.
Cash flow from operations for the first half of 2026 was $3.45 billion.
Quarterly dividend declared at $0.2975 per share, annualized at $1.19, a 2% increase over 2025.
Outlook and guidance
Full-year 2026 adjusted EBITDA expected to exceed budget by more than 5%, and adjusted EPS by more than 12%.
Management expects to declare dividends of $1.19 per share for 2026, a 2% increase over 2025.
Anticipates sanctioning significant additional CapEx projects in 2026, with the backlog likely to grow beyond $10 billion.
Year-end net debt-to-adjusted EBITDA expected at 3.6x, improved from the budgeted 3.8x.
Strong demand for natural gas, especially from LNG exports and power generation, underpins long-term growth.
